LANE FOLLOWING ASSIST (LFA)
Lane Following Assist is designed to
help detect lane markings and/or
vehicles on the road, and assists the
driver’s steering to help center the
vehicle in the lane.
With the Engine Start/Stop button in
the ON position, shortly press the Lane
Driving Assist button located on the
steering wheel to turn on Lane
Following Assist. The white or green
indicator light will illuminate on the
cluster.
Press the button again to turn off the
Lane Following Assist.

Depress and hold the brake pedal .
Pull up the EPB switch .
Make sure the Parking Brake
warning light comes ON.
Depress and hold the brake pedal .
Press the EPB switch .
Make sure the Parking Brake
warning light goes OFF.
With the engine running, depress
the brake pedal and shift out of P
(Park) or N (Neutral) to R (Reverse)
or D (Drive). Make sure the doors,
hood, and trunk are closed and the
seat belt is fastened.
